返回

Gatsby 入门指南:轻松创建快速且安全的静态网站

前端




在当今快节奏的数字世界中,网站的速度和安全性至关重要。Gatsby 是一个基于 React 的静态网站生成器,可以帮助您轻松创建快速且安全的静态网站。本文将介绍 Gatsby 的入门知识,包括其特点、安装和使用步骤以及一些有用的资源。

Gatsby 的特点

  • 快速: Gatsby 使用预构建的静态页面,因此可以实现闪电般的加载速度。
  • 安全: Gatsby 生成的静态网站不易受到攻击,因为它们不包含任何动态内容。
  • 易于使用: Gatsby 使用 React 作为前端框架,因此对于熟悉 React 的开发人员来说很容易上手。
  • 可扩展: Gatsby 可以轻松扩展以支持大型网站。
  • 开源: Gatsby 是一个开源项目,这意味着它是免费的,并且可以由任何人贡献。

安装和使用 Gatsby

要安装 Gatsby,您需要在您的计算机上安装 Node.js 和 npm。安装完成后,您可以使用以下命令安装 Gatsby:

npm install -g gatsby-cli

安装完成后,您可以使用以下命令创建一个新的 Gatsby 项目:

gatsby new my-gatsby-project

这将创建一个名为“my-gatsby-project”的新目录。您可以使用以下命令进入该目录:

cd my-gatsby-project

然后,您可以使用以下命令启动 Gatsby 开发服务器:

gatsby develop

这将在您的计算机上启动一个本地开发服务器。您可以通过访问 http://localhost:8000 来查看您的网站。

有用的资源

示例项目

Gatsby 的优势

Gatsby 具有许多优势,包括:

  • 性能: Gatsby 生成的网站非常快速,因为它们是预构建的静态页面。
  • 安全性: Gatsby 生成的网站不易受到攻击,因为它们不包含任何动态内容。
  • 易于使用: Gatsby 使用 React 作为前端框架,因此对于熟悉 React 的开发人员来说很容易上手。
  • 可扩展: Gatsby 可以轻松扩展以支持大型网站。
  • 开源: Gatsby 是一个开源项目,这意味着它是免费的,并且可以由任何人贡献。

Gatsby 的局限性

Gatsby 也有一些局限性,包括:

  • 动态内容: Gatsby 不支持动态内容,这意味着您无法使用它来构建交互式网站,如电子商务网站或社交媒体网站。
  • SEO: Gatsby 生成的网站可能难以被搜索引擎优化,因为它们是静态的。

结论

Gatsby 是一个功能强大且易于使用的静态网站生成器。它可以帮助您轻松创建快速、安全且易于维护的网站。如果您正在寻找一种创建静态网站的方法,那么 Gatsby 是一个不错的选择。